Farming Technology: The agricultural sector is not immune to technological innovations, with farming technology playing a crucial role in increasing efficiency, productivity, and sustainability in food production. From automated machinery and drones for precision agriculture to IoT devices for monitoring crop conditions, farmers are leveraging technology to optimize their operations and minimize environmental impact.
